The newly christened Facebook App
Keeping this in mind, Facebook has created a new application called ‘Paper’. It was launched on the February 3, 2014. For the time being it has been launched only for iOS users. This application was created over nine months by Facebook Creative Labs and according to a few it is an imaginative reinterpretation of Facebook. This app allows the users to generate new stories with text, photos and videos in a WYSIWYG editor.
Users, therefore, can create content and present it in the form of a magazine of sorts. These posts will be more long lasting and users will get to view them for as long as they want. The User Interface will not be cluttered with too many buttons, and users will be able to ‘flip’ through the stories with a swipe or ‘tilt’ of the phone. The navigation of the app is, therefore, extremely simple.
Using the App outside the US
Do you want to use this app? Don’t worry, you will also get the chance to use this. ‘Paper’ is a free app, so you will not face any hassle to use it. It is easier for you to get the app outside the US. Follow these steps:
- On your iOS device, go to the App Store
- Scroll down to the bottom of the display
- Tap on “Apple ID: (your email here)”
- Then, tap on “View Apple ID”
- After that, enter your password
- Then, locate the section that keeps record of your location and tap on “Change country or region”
- Change the country to the United States
- In the place where it asks for payment information, just click on ‘None’ as Paper is a free app
- Once, you’ve done this, you get access to the US App Store. Download the App and then switch back to your country
